# Service Accounts: String Extraction

The `extract-i18n` script pulls translatable strings from all Bramblewick repos and pushes them to the Glossa service. It runs under the `i18n-extractor` service account. Do not run it under your personal account; Glossa rate-limits individual users aggressively. The account has write access to the staging catalog only. Set the token in your shell before invoking the script. The current staging token is below.

API key for kahap-kafog: zpat15_6qzxZ7YR8aDwjmp

Support has logged intermittent resolution failures for the Meridian gateway's internal hostnames, typically during the nightly cache flush window. Confirm that the resolver fallback is configured, that TTLs are not set below 30 seconds, and that retry logic distinguishes NXDOMAIN from timeouts before escalating tickets. When customers report "service unreachable" errors between 02:00 and 02:15, reference this item in your response. Completion of this audit item must be verified and signed by the on-call owner:

signatory, yahog-badug: Quenix Ulaael

## Password Reset Revamp (Keyfern v4)

Plugin authors: the legacy reset hooks are deprecated as of Keyfern v4. Resets now issue single-use, short-lived grants, and plugins may no longer intercept the token exchange directly; instead, subscribe to the post-reset event, which fires after verification completes. Migration is mandatory before the v3 hooks are removed next quarter. The full event schema and migration checklist are published on the internal page below.

operations page: https://harbor.kelvidyn.example/dash/dash/board/projects/build/pipeline/run/72cb258c26ee55412287df41

### Runbook 4.2 – Master Copies to Printworks

Dispatch desk: the master copies for the Ostrell Printworks job are irreplaceable originals and must never travel with general freight. Use the dedicated document case, seal it with a numbered tamper strip, and record the strip number in the run log before release. Only the Fennick courier service is authorised for this route, and the case must remain in the courier's possession at all times. At hand-over, the courier must carry out the confidential instruction given below.

drop instructions, tagef-faweg: the wenax novmir courier leaves the tammir ledger at gate 6507 under passcode 506938